Design Elements That Make Crypto Casinos Stand Out

What exactly gives crypto casinos that crisp feel? Part of it lies in the simplicity of color schemes—with a preference for dark modes or monochrome palettes that reduce eye strain during long sessions. Typography is chosen for clarity, often favoring sans-serif fonts that scale well on mobile devices. Buttons and menus are generously spaced, reducing accidental taps, which is crucial when playing on smartphones.

Moreover, these platforms focus heavily on responsive design, ensuring that from desktop to tablet to mobile, the experience remains consistent. Developers often prioritize load times, trimming unnecessary animations or large assets, which makes gameplay smoother even on slower connections.

To illustrate, many crypto casinos list popular titles in a grid format, letting players quickly scan and select games without digging through layers of menus. Such design choices echo minimalist trends seen in other tech sectors, like fintech apps or streaming services, proving that casino interfaces can be both beautiful and functional.

Practical Tips for Navigating Crypto Casinos Without Feeling Overwhelmed

Diving into a crypto casino might feel intimidating at first, but a few practical steps can ease the journey:

  1. Start by familiarizing yourself with the wallet setup—MetaMask and Trust Wallet are among the most commonly supported.
  2. Always check that the casino employs reliable encryption protocols and has transparent terms regarding withdrawals and deposits.
  3. Explore game categories slowly—don’t rush to play high-stakes titles immediately. Providers like Evolution specialize in live dealer games, while Play’n GO offers engaging slots with RTPs often above 96%.
  4. Keep track of your crypto balances and conversion rates to avoid confusion, especially when switching between currencies like BTC and ETH.
  5. Set personal limits before starting a session, ensuring a responsible gaming approach from the outset.
